One group of people or persons who lovingly restore old aircraft so that all others can enjoy them, I have great respect for. The work and dedication I am absolutely in awe of.

This Constellation was restored in Ohio USA by such a group and it took hundreds of thousands of hours and dollars. Without such people we wouldn't see sights like this.
